OBJECTIVES
Due to additional qualifications at European level and the use of several languages, young people who come to the end of their training will have a better prospect of finding a job, both in their own country and in another Member State. The objective of this project is to improve the contacts between companies and young people in other Member States, so as to facilitate their access into new markets, and also to create new employment opportunities. In the long term, this project should also help to integrate a European dimension into professional training.
ACTIVITIES
The partners wish to analyse the content of a selection of professions and prepare additional training modules on the basis of this work. The project will create dictionaries in order to facilitate the integration of young people into working in a foreign country. The main partners will define the criteria for selecting apprentices together. Furthermore, the project envisages organising seminars for these apprentices, and also for the companies playing host to them. The monitoring of apprentices and companies, final evaluation and the dissemination of results will also form part of the project.
